In Switzerland, we still do not talk enough about how social background and systemic racism intersect to shape educational opportunities. Yet it is evident that not everyone has equal access to higher education. Alongside structural and institutional barriers, racism, class, and social background continue to have a profound impact on who is able to pursue and succeed in higher education.
This event will feature two lectures exploring the connections between educational inequality, racism, and classism. These will be followed by a panel discussion in which first-generation students and scholars will share their experiences, challenges, and visions for an inclusive higher education system and equitable access to higher education.
